Mult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ator
The mult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ator uses motor-driven linkage components and sensor monitoring to achieve automatic mixing and application of various granular fertilizers, solving the cumbersome pre-mixing problem in existing technologies and improving fertilization efficiency and intelligence.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of fertilization technology, specifically a mult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ator. Background Technology
[0002] When applying granular fertilizer, it is necessary to mix granular fertilizers containing different elements together. This is because crops need a variety of nutrients to grow, and these nutrients play different roles in the physiological processes of plants. At the same time, long-term application of a single type of granular fertilizer can also lead to soil nutrient imbalance.
[0003] Currently, granular fertilizers require multiple different elements to be poured into a mixing device before application, which is quite cumbersome.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to provide a mult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ator to solve the problems mentioned in the background art.
[0005]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: a mult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ator, comprising: an installation ring and multiple equidistant support legs fixed on the outer wall of the installation ring, and further comprising: a motor installed on the top outer wall of the installation ring, a linkage component rotatably mounted on the top outer wall of the installation ring, and multiple equidistant material storage components fixed on the inner wall of the installation ring, a conveying component rotatably mounted on the top outer wall of each material storage component, and a multi-channel pipe installed between the four material storage components, and a controller installed on one side outer wall of the installation ring.
[0006] The linkage assembly includes a long shaft, a drive gear mounted on the top of the long shaft, multiple equidistant arc-shaped plates mounted on the outer wall of the long shaft, and a material spreading disc mounted on the bottom of the long shaft.
[0007] The storage assembly includes a base, a material tank placed on the base, a warning light installed on the outer wall of one side of the material tank, and a weight sensor embedded in the inner wall of the bottom of the base.
[0008] The conveying assembly includes an auger and a driven gear mounted on top of the auger.
[0009] The driving gear meshes with the driven gear.
[0010] The warning light, weight sensor, and motor are all connected to the controller via signal lines.
[0011]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are:
[0012] This utility model discloses a multi-channel intelligent fertilizer applicator. It can store various granular fertilizers through multiple storage components. The motor drives the linkage component to rotate, which in turn drives multiple conveying components to rotate. The different granular fertilizers stored in the multiple storage components are conveyed downwards at the same time. This allows the various granular fertilizers to be transported into the multi-channel pipe. After being mixed in the multi-channel pipe, they fall to the bottom of the linkage component and are thrown to the surrounding areas for fertilization. There is no need to mix the granular fertilizers before fertilization, which is more convenient. Attached Figure Description

[0028] Working Principle: Multiple material tanks 502 can store various types of granular fertilizers. During fertilization, the motor 3 drives the long shaft 401 to rotate, which in turn drives the drive gear 402. The drive gear 402 rotates, which in turn drives the driven gear 602, which in turn drives the auger 601. This transports the different granular fertilizers from the multiple material tanks 502 into the multi-channel pipe 7. As the granular fertilizer falls into the multi-channel pipe 7, it comes into contact with the arc-shaped plate 403. The rotating arc-shaped plate 403 reduces the falling speed of the granular fertilizer and also mixes it. The granular fertilizer falling from the multi-channel pipe 7 finally lands on the spreading disc 404. The rotating spreading disc 404 throws the granular fertilizer in all directions for fertilization. There is no need to mix the granular fertilizer before fertilization, making it more convenient. At the same time, the weight sensor 504 can monitor the total weight of the material tanks 502 and the granular fertilizer and transmit the data to the controller 8. When the granular fertilizer is insufficient, the controller 8 will promptly alarm to remind the staff to replenish the granular fertilizer, making it more intelligent.
